US Must Reassert Monroe Doctrine to Counter Reported Expansion of Suspected Chinese Spy Bases in Cuba: Analyst

Cuba has significantly expanded spy bases suspected to be linked to the Chinese communist regime. NTD speaks to retired Army Col. John Mills, a senior fellow at the Center for Security Policy and the author of “The Nation Will Follow,” who says the United States must reassert the Monroe Doctrine to counter any efforts by hostile nations to exert their influence in Latin America.
